ALEJOS GARCIA, José. Íikin and k'eex. Chronotopes of Maya Therapeutic Ritual. Estud. cult. maya [online]. 2017, vol.49, pp.247-271. ISSN 0185-2574. https://doi.org/10.19130/iifl.ecm.2017.49.769.
This paper discusses ideas Yucatec Maya have about time in the mythological space, which become evident in ritual. The analysis focuses on a therapeutic ritual performed to resolve the problem of sibling rivalry, arguing that a transformation of time-space takes place during the ritual performance, as well as a change in “food” as the object of exchange. The analysis applies the semiotic perspectives of Bakhtin and Lotman, in particular, their reflections on time, chronotope, cultural memory and the role of mythology in culture.
